On Wednesday 04 March 2009 08:44:01 pm Ricky wrote: > The client fails to start: error while loading shared libraries: > libexpat.so.0: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ory > > So I ldd the binary: > ldd do-not-directly-run-secondlife-bin | grep expat > and get > libexpat.so.0 => not found > libexpat.so.1 => /usr/lib/libexpat.so.1 (0x00007f840c1fd000) > > And am sitting here wondering why libexpat.so.0 is being linked.
Try "locate libexpat.so.0" and see if its anywhere on your system. If that doesn't work, "find / -name *libexpat.so.0*" If its not anywhere on the system, then the build is somehow linking to the downloadable libs, "http://s3.amazonaws.com/viewer-source-downloads/install_pkgs/expat-1.95.8- linux64-20080909.tar.bz2" -- Techwolf Lupindo _______________________________________________ Policies and (un)subscribe information available here: http://wiki.secondlife.com/wiki/SLDev Please read the policies before posting to keep unmoderated posting privileges
